Community Highlights: Meet Daniel Villicana of Daniel V Photography and R&D Custom Cabinets

Today we’d like to introduce you to Daniel Villicana.

Hi Daniel, thanks for joining us today. We’d love for you to start by introducing yourself.
My business in photography wasn’t planned. It actually started out as a creative outlet, I picked it up as a hobby while learning and failing at my first carpentry job. My first camera (Canon Rebel T3) was purchased in the hopes of learning and grasping something new and with the intention to capture the emotion present around me. As an awkward 20-something, It didn’t go as planned as I didn’t realize that capturing emotions without being prompted meant experiencing what I felt were uncomfortable situations. So with this feeling of defeat and lack of inspiration, I put the camera down and just focused on my current job. Fast forward a few years and what started out as a carpentry job turned into my career and eventually into my first business venture. This custom cabinet company that I co-own with my family re-ignited my creative spark. A specific aspect of owning a company is capturing the end product or result.

So I dusted off my first camera and purchased a tripod, I quickly remembered all the features and skills I learned years ago. As I kept taking these pictures, I grew more and more intrigued by all the angles and the difference in lighting. I kept thinking to myself, these pictures are coming out nicely. Since my focus was locked in on growing this first business, I wouldn’t entertain the idea of starting a second one so often. Then the idea kept coming back, with the support of a close friend and family, I decided to start my own photography business. Earning a bit of extra income is great of course, but the main idea of this photography business has become to allow myself a space where I can thrive and grow. A time where a family, couple, individual can share a beautiful memory and have a tangible product that they can look back to or smile at. My photography business is still growing as am I. Learning the ins and outs of businesses takes time, takes patience. This is a lesson I am applying every day.

We all face challenges, but looking back would you describe it as a relatively smooth road?
This has not and will not be a smooth journey simply because as a business owner, you are always learning. The hardest struggle for me so far is the ability to let leads go when it doesn’t quite make sense to keep them or a red flag is raised. I have learned this the hardest way possible. I recently got scammed by a fake client, draining a good amount of funds from my account. It was hard to stop myself from claiming how dumb or easily fooled I can be but I managed to focus on the lesson I was meant to learn from this experience. My takeaway from this is to hold onto those boundaries you set and follow your process, it is there for a reason.

As you know, we’re big fans of Daniel V Photography , R&D Custom Cabinets . For our readers who might not be as familiar what can you tell them about the brand?
Both of my businesses are fairly new and growing, Currently, I am a part-time lifestyle photographer and full-time custom cabinet builder. My business’ core value is integrity and that goes into every aspect of both businesses. My approach to every client is to be by their side as every stage is starting or ending.

Pricing:

  • $180/ single hour session
  • $265 / 90 minute session
  • 150/ hr 3+ hour event
